Prendergast’s Late Heroics See Ireland U-20s Edge Out England

Sam Prendergast’s monster late penalty saw the Ireland Under-20s pick up a memorable first U-20 Six Nations Summer Series win in Verona as they beat England for the second time this season.
UNDER-20 SIX NATIONS SUMMER SERIES POOL A: Tuesday, July 5
IRELAND UNDER-20s 37 ENGLAND UNDER-20s 36, Payanini Rugby Centre
Scorers: Ireland U-20s: Tries: Fionn Gibbons, James McCormick, Penalty try, Lorcan McLoughlin; Cons: Sam Prendergast 3, Pen try con; Pens: Sam Prendergast 3
England U-20s: Tries: George Hendy 2, Alex Harmes, Lewis Chessum, Mikey Summerfield, Iwan Stephens; Cons: Fin Smith 3
HT: Ireland Under-20s 28 England Under-20s 19

Out-half Prendergast, a year young for this level, showed nerves of steel to hand Ireland a 37-36 victory, with Richie Murphy’s side rewarded for a tenacious four-try performance.
Having conceded two tries inside the opening five minutes, they battled back brilliantly to take a 28-19 half-time lead with Fionn Gibbons, James McCormick and the excellent Lorcan McLoughlin all touching down.
Ireland also squeezed in a penalty try, but England’s strong bench became a factor in the second half as they put together tries from Mikey Summerfield, Iwan Stephens and George Hendy.
Crucially, only one of them was converted as Hendy’s 68th-minute effort saw the English lead 36-34. Ireland had relied on two Prendergast penalties to keep the scoreboard moving in the right direction.
As good as the Irish attack was in registering their bonus point by the 35-minute mark, it was their composure down the final stretch that made the difference as Prendergast made the most of that all-important penalty from just inside halfway.

TIME LINE: 3 minutes – England try: George Hendy – 0-5; conversion: Fin Smith – 0-7; 5 mins – England try: Alex Harmes – 0-12; conversion: Fin Smith – 0-14; 9 mins – Ireland try: Fionn Gibbons – 5-14; conversion: Sam Prendergast – 7-14; 16 mins – Ireland try: James McCormick – 12-14; conversion: Sam Prendergast – 14-14; 22 mins – Ireland penalty try & conversion – 21-14; England yellow card: Rekeiti Ma’asi-White; 31 mins – England try: Lewis Chessum – 21-19; conversion: missed by Fin Smith – 21-19; 35 mins – Ireland try: Lorcan McLoughlin – 26-19; conversion: Sam Prendergast – 28-19; Half-time – Ireland 28 England 19; 46 mins – Ireland penalty: Sam Prendergast – 31-19; 53 mins – England try: Mikey Summerfield – 31-24; conversion: Fin Smith – 31-26; 58 mins – England try: Iwan Stephens – 31-31; conversion: missed by Fin Smith – 31-31; 64 mins – Ireland penalty: Sam Prendergast – 34-31; 68 mins – England try: George Hendy – 34-36; conversion: missed by Fin Smith – 34-36; 77 mins – Ireland penalty: Sam Prendergast – 37-36; Full-time – Ireland 37 England 36
